Product Description:
Digitally remastered collection contains the complete album The Newest Sound Around, which marked singer Jeanne Lee's record debut. She was backed on the LP by the revolutionary pianist who would be her most frequent accompanist during her inconstant career. In fact, after this album, Jeanne Lee wouldn't make another studio recording until 1968, and after that she only rarely recorded until her rediscovery in the early 1970s. Includes 12-page booklet.
